When to Schedule Fertilizing Lawn in Downtown Chandler, Arizona – Seasonal Guide

Fertilizing your lawn in Downtown Chandler, Arizona requires careful timing to ensure lush, healthy grass throughout the year. The region’s unique Sonoran Desert climate, with its hot summers and mild winters, means that the best times to fertilize are typically in early spring and again in early fall. These periods allow your lawn to absorb nutrients before the intense summer heat or cooler winter temperatures set in. Neighborhoods near Dr. A.J. Chandler Park and the historic San Marcos Hotel often experience microclimates due to mature shade trees and varying soil compositions, which can influence the ideal fertilization schedule.

Local environmental factors such as the risk of late spring frost, periods of drought, and Chandler’s characteristic caliche soil all play a role in determining when and how to fertilize. Homeowners should also consider municipal watering restrictions and the impact of humidity levels, especially in areas close to the Chandler Center for the Arts. Coordinating Lawn Fertilization Programs with Downtown Chandler's Municipal Departments

Residents and property managers in Downtown Chandler should coordinate lawn fertilization activities with municipal stormwater and environmental programs to prevent nutrient-laden runoff from entering the city's storm drain system. Chandler operates under Arizona's Phase II Municipal Separate Storm Sewer System (MS4) program, which means fertilizer granules, dissolved nitrogen, and phosphorus that wash off turf into curb inlets or retention basins can trigger water quality violations. Before applying fertilizer to any turf area adjacent to public rights-of-way, sidewalks, or drainage channels, property owners should confirm current stormwater protection expectations through the city's environmental management division.

  • Sweep or blow fertilizer granules off hardscape surfaces and back onto turf immediately after application
  • Avoid fertilizing within 24 hours of expected rainfall or scheduled irrigation that may cause surface runoff
  • Keep granular and liquid fertilizer products away from curb inlets, retention basins, and storm drain openings
  • Coordinate with the city regarding any bulk landscape material deliveries that may affect sidewalk or street access

How Downtown Chandler's Alkaline Soils and Desert Heat Shape Lawn Fertilization

Downtown Chandler sits in the Phoenix metro low desert, classified within USDA Hardiness Zone 9b to 10a, where summer temperatures routinely exceed 110°F and annual rainfall averages under eight inches. These conditions create a distinct set of challenges for lawn fertilization that differ substantially from temperate-climate turf management. The predominant soils in the Chandler area tend toward alkaline sandy loam and clay loam, often with caliche layers at varying depths that restrict root penetration and water infiltration. High soil pH—commonly ranging from 7.5 to 8.5—limits the availability of iron, manganese, and zinc even when these micronutrients are present in the soil profile.

  • Alkaline soil lock-up: Nitrogen applied as ammonium sulfate can help temporarily lower rhizosphere pH, but urea-based fertilizers may volatilize rapidly in extreme heat, reducing effectiveness
  • Salt accumulation: Irrigation water in the East Valley carries dissolved salts that concentrate in the root zone over time, compounding fertilizer salt injury if application rates are excessive
  • Reflected heat: Downtown Chandler's hardscape—block walls, concrete sidewalks, and asphalt parking areas—amplifies radiant heat around turf edges, increasing evapotranspiration and nutrient demand in those zones
  • Monsoon runoff: Intense summer storms between July and September can flush surface-applied fertilizer into washes and retention basins before it is absorbed, wasting product and creating water quality concerns

The University of Arizona Cooperative Extension provides region-specific guidance on soil testing and nutrient management for low-elevation Arizona lawns.

Lawn fertilization in Downtown Chandler is subject to overlapping municipal, state, and federal environmental protections. The Arizona DEQ stormwater program regulates non-point source pollution under the Clean Water Act, and fertilizer runoff from residential and commercial turf is a recognized contributor to nutrient loading in urban stormwater systems. Commercial applicators who apply fertilizer for hire in Arizona must hold appropriate licensing through the Arizona Department of Agriculture, and any product making pest-control claims requires additional certification under the Office of Pest Management.

  • Verify that any hired applicator holds a valid Arizona Department of Agriculture license for commercial fertilizer or pesticide application
  • Confirm that fertilizer products used near drainage corridors do not contain phosphorus unless a soil test documents a deficiency, as excess phosphorus is a primary stormwater pollutant
  • Ensure fertilizer storage and mixing do not occur on impervious surfaces where spills could reach storm drains
  • Review current municipal water-use restrictions before scheduling post-application irrigation, as watering schedules may vary by drought stage and utility guidelines

Chandler's water quality division can provide additional guidance on protecting local water resources during fertilization activities.

Timing Fertilizing Lawn Around Downtown Chandler's Monsoon Season and Overseeding Cycle

Professional lawn fertilization in Downtown Chandler follows a dual-turf calendar because most residential and commercial properties maintain bermudagrass as the permanent warm-season turf and overseed with perennial ryegrass for winter color. According to the University of Arizona Turfgrass Maintenance Guide, fertilization timing must align with each grass species' active growth period to maximize nutrient uptake and minimize waste.

  • Bermudagrass active season (April through September): Apply a slow-release nitrogen fertilizer after full green-up in late April or early May, with follow-up applications roughly every six to eight weeks through early September; avoid heavy applications immediately before monsoon storms
  • Overseeded ryegrass season (October through March): Apply a starter fertilizer at overseeding in early to mid-October, followed by light nitrogen applications every four to six weeks through February; reduce or cease feeding as temperatures rise in March to encourage ryegrass transition
  • Iron supplementation: Chelated iron applications can address chlorosis caused by high soil pH without adding excess nitrogen; these are effective year-round but most visibly beneficial during active growth
  • Irrigation coordination: Water fertilizer into the root zone within two to four hours of application during cooler morning hours to reduce volatilization and prevent granules from sitting on hot turf surfaces

Soil testing through the University of Arizona Cooperative Extension or a qualified laboratory should guide specific nutrient rates rather than relying on generic bag recommendations.
